25 Must-Try AI WordPress Plugins
-
AI Engine
AI Engine is one of the most flexible AI plugins for WordPress. It can help create chatbots, generate content, build AI-powered forms, and connect a site with OpenAI models. Developers and advanced users often appreciate its customization options. -
GPT AI Power
GPT AI Power supports content generation, image generation, chat widgets, embeddings, and WooCommerce content assistance. It is useful for websites that want several AI features in one place instead of relying on separate plugins. -
Jetpack AI Assistant
Jetpack AI Assistant helps WordPress users draft, edit, summarize, and improve written content inside the block editor. It is especially convenient for publishers already using Jetpack for performance, security, or analytics. -
Elementor AI
Elementor AI is built into the Elementor website builder experience. It can generate text, custom CSS, HTML snippets, and layout ideas. Design teams using Elementor can speed up landing page creation and make on-page adjustments more efficiently. -
Divi AI
Divi AI is designed for users of the Divi theme and builder. It can generate copy, images, and layout-related suggestions while understanding existing page context. This makes it useful for agencies that build many client websites with Divi. -
Bertha AI
Bertha AI focuses on writing assistance for WordPress. It can help create page copy, blog outlines, product descriptions, calls to action, and social media content. It is a practical option for small businesses that need consistent marketing copy. -
GetGenie AI
GetGenie AI combines AI writing with SEO analysis. It can generate blog posts, competitor insights, content scores, and keyword-focused suggestions. Content marketers may find it helpful for planning and optimizing search-friendly articles. -
10Web AI Assistant
10Web AI Assistant helps produce and improve WordPress content with SEO in mind. It is suitable for bloggers, agencies, and business sites that need faster content creation while still maintaining structure and readability. -
ContentBot AI Writer
ContentBot is an AI writing tool that can integrate with WordPress workflows. It supports blog ideas, long-form drafts, marketing copy, and automated content tasks. It suits teams that need frequent drafts but still want human editing before publishing. -
Rank Math SEO
Rank Math includes AI-powered SEO features through Content AI. It can suggest keywords, headings, questions, and optimization improvements. For modern websites competing in search results, it offers a powerful mix of automation and SEO control. -
All in One SEO
All in One SEO, often called AIOSEO, offers AI-assisted title and meta description generation. It helps site owners create search snippets faster and maintain consistent optimization across pages, posts, categories, and products. -
Yoast SEO
Yoast SEO remains a major WordPress SEO plugin and includes AI features in premium workflows, such as title and meta description generation. It is a strong option for teams that want readable content guidance alongside technical SEO tools. -
Uncanny Automator
Uncanny Automator is an automation plugin that can connect WordPress activity with AI services. It can trigger workflows based on user actions, form submissions, course progress, purchases, and more. AI can then generate replies, summaries, or internal notifications. -
AutomatorWP
AutomatorWP helps connect WordPress plugins and external apps through automated workflows. When paired with AI integrations, it can support smart notifications, content actions, and customer journey automation across membership, learning, and eCommerce sites. -
Tidio
Tidio offers live chat, help desk features, and AI chatbot support. Its AI assistant can answer common customer questions and reduce support workload. eCommerce stores and service businesses often use it to improve response times. -
AI ChatBot by QuantumCloud
AI ChatBot by QuantumCloud can add a conversational assistant to a WordPress website. It can answer basic questions, collect leads, and guide visitors. For small businesses, it provides an accessible way to add automated support. -
WPBot
WPBot is another chatbot plugin for WordPress that can work with AI integrations. It can help visitors navigate a site, find information, and interact with predefined or AI-generated responses. It is helpful for websites with repeated visitor questions. -
Formidable Forms
Formidable Forms supports advanced forms, calculators, directories, and application-style experiences. With AI integrations, forms can generate responses, summarize submissions, or classify incoming messages, making it useful for lead management and support workflows. -
Gravity Forms OpenAI Add-Ons
Gravity Forms is widely used for professional WordPress forms, and several OpenAI add-ons extend it with AI capabilities. These tools can analyze submissions, generate email replies, score leads, or create personalized responses after a form is submitted. -
WS Form
WS Form offers advanced form-building features and can connect with automation and AI services. It is useful for websites that need intelligent intake forms, conditional logic, and structured data collection. -
Alt Text AI
Alt Text AI automatically generates image alt text. This can improve accessibility and support image SEO. It is especially valuable for media-heavy sites, online shops, magazines, and blogs with large image libraries. -
Imajinn AI
Imajinn AI brings image generation into WordPress. It can help create custom visuals for blog posts, landing pages, and creative projects. Editorial teams can use it when stock photography feels too generic. -
Akismet Anti-Spam
Akismet uses intelligent filtering to detect spam comments and malicious form submissions. Although many users see it as a classic WordPress plugin, its automated detection makes it an important AI-assisted tool for cleaner websites. -
Quttera Web Malware Scanner
Quttera scans websites for suspicious code, malware, and security threats. Its detection technology can help site owners identify potential problems before they damage visitor trust or search visibility. -
StoreAgent AI for WooCommerce
StoreAgent AI helps WooCommerce stores generate product descriptions, short descriptions, tags, and other store content. It is useful for merchants managing large catalogs and needing consistent, conversion-focused product copy.
How to Choose the Right AI Plugin Stack
The best AI plugin stack depends on the website’s purpose. A blog may need AI writing, SEO, and image alt text tools. A service business may prioritize chatbots, forms, and automation. An online store may gain the most value from product content, support automation, and personalized customer experiences.
Before installing a plugin, decision-makers should review performance impact, data privacy, API costs, support quality, and compatibility with the current theme and plugins. AI features often rely on external services, so pricing can change based on usage. A plugin that appears inexpensive at first may become costly on a high-traffic site.
Human review also remains essential. AI can create drafts, summaries, and suggestions, but it can still produce inaccurate claims, repetitive language, or content that does not match a brand voice. The best workflow treats AI as an assistant rather than a replacement for strategy, creativity, and editorial judgment.

Potential Risks to Consider
AI plugins can be powerful, but they should be used responsibly. Some tools send website content or user-submitted data to external AI providers. For websites in regulated industries, privacy and compliance requirements must be reviewed carefully. Site owners should also avoid publishing AI-generated content without fact-checking, especially for health, finance, legal, or technical topics.
Performance is another concern. Each additional plugin can affect loading speed, database usage, or admin performance. A modern website should use only the AI tools that provide measurable value. Regular plugin updates, backups, and security monitoring remain important parts of responsible WordPress management.
